DocumentCode :
2966337
Title :
A Tile-Based Approach for Self-Assembling Service Compositions
Author :
Cavallaro, Luca ; Di Nitto, Elisabetta ; Furia, Carlo A. ; Pradella, Matteo
Author_Institution :
DEI, Politec. di Milano, Milan, Italy
fYear :
2010
fDate :
22-26 March 2010
Firstpage :
43
Lastpage :
52
Abstract :
This paper presents a novel approach to the design of self-adaptive service-oriented applications based on a new model called service tiles. The approach allows designers to develop a service-oriented system by building an assembly of component services that accomplishes the given goal. The assembly is computed automatically starting from the specification of a subset of the whole system, a few constraints, and the goals the application should fulfill. An application designed according to the service-tile model can also dynamically self-adapt by replacing, in part or entirely, services in the assembly whenever they fail or the application context changes. The service-tile design technique has been implemented in a prototype and some experiments with several examples demonstrate the feasibility of the approach and its practical efficiency.
Keywords :
Web services; component services; self-adaptive service-oriented applications; self-assembling service compositions; service tiles; service-oriented system; service-tile design technique; service-tile model; tile based approach; Assembly; Context; Runtime; Tiles; Vehicles; Weather forecasting; Self-adaptive Systems; Service Oriented Architectures; Service Oriented Systems Design;
fLanguage :
English
Publisher :
ieee
Conference_Titel :
Engineering of Complex Computer Systems (ICECCS), 2010 15th IEEE International Conference on
Conference_Location :
Oxford
Print_ISBN :
978-1-4244-6638-2
Electronic_ISBN :
978-1-4244-6639-9
Type :
conf
DOI :
10.1109/ICECCS.2010.6
Filename :
5629004
Link To Document :
بازگشت